    About the Book

    Edit

    Emma Meyer enjoys her early years in Dessau, Germany, also called the Garden Kingdom because of the classic buildings and landscaping inspired by Duke Leopold III Frederick Franz. At age sixteen, Emma enters the Bauhaus school, and moves with it to Berlin. When it's disbanded in a growing wave of autocracy and antisemitism, she finds work at Wertheim's department store, spending happy vacations in the Giant Mountains on the Czechoslovakia border. There she learns to ski and meets landscape designer Myron Goldstein. They marry in the historic Worlitz synagogue.
    Surviving the onslaught of Kristallnacht, Emma and Myron flee Nazi Germany in 1939, making their way to Florida's Hollywood- by-the-sea, where they find a planned city with waterways carved out of the Myakka soil and a grand Broadway with three large roundabout circles, one holding a major hotel. After serving in WW II as an intelligence officer on clandestine missions in the Pacific, Myron returns to plan landscaping for an expanding Hollywood and then opens a garden center while she becomes a talented photographer competing successfully with time-honored males.
    They raise a son, Jerry Gold, who excels as the high school quarterback of the Turf Trio, graduates from the University of Miami, and becomes an executive at an aerospace technology company. Urged on by cohorts in the Trio, he agrees to build a retirement home for their respective mothers and a host of others their age. The story of creating The Circle in an historic old hotel, and the day-to-day physical and mental trials of being very old for those who reside in this place one step below heaven are told by one who has lived long enough to tell it.

    About the Creator
    surewd
    Sherwood Stockwell
    Boulder, CO,

    Prior to publishing 3 novels plus 30 books on Blurb, Stockwell, was a founder of the San Francisco firm of Bull Stockwell Allen Architects and a Fellow of the American Institute of Architects. He has received numerous design awards and been honored with two grants from the National Endowment for the Arts. His watercolors, are in private collections throughout the country. He and his wife, Mimi, live in Boulder, Colorado.
